Biometrics Solve Identity, Not Navigation

Single-token biometric journeys are impressive. A passenger walks through check-in, bag drop, security, lounge access, and boarding with their face as their only credential. The friction at each checkpoint drops dramatically.

But between those checkpoints, passengers are on their own. And the data suggests that’s a problem. Mappedin’s research, which surveyed nearly 500 venue visitors across North America, found that more than half encountered at least one navigation problem in the past six months — and that 77% of all visitors now actively use digital tools to find their way. Only 23% still rely solely on physical signage or staff assistance.

For airports investing millions in biometric infrastructure, ignoring the space between the scanners is a strategic blind spot.

The Gap Between Security and the Gate Is a Revenue Leak

Navigation friction doesn’t just frustrate passengers. It costs airports money.

Every minute a traveler spends searching for their gate is a minute they’re not browsing duty-free, ordering a meal, or discovering a lounge. Mappedin’s data reveals that 50% of venue visits are discovery-oriented — visitors arrive without a specific purchase in mind, open to browsing, dining, and exploring. If they can’t find what’s available, they won’t spend.

Airport retail and food-and-beverage concessions depend on passenger dwell time. When navigation fails, dwell time drops, and so does ancillary revenue — the income stream airports increasingly rely on to offset tight operational margins.

Digital Wayfinding: The Missing Layer

The airports leading the next phase of passenger experience aren’t just deploying biometrics. They’re layering digital wayfinding on top — connecting identity verification to real-time indoor navigation.

The most effective implementations share three characteristics. They are instant, requiring no app download and working through a simple QR code scan that opens an interactive map in the passenger’s browser. They are integrated, connecting wayfinding to digital signage, flight information systems, and retail discovery. And they are data-generating, capturing anonymized foot traffic and flow patterns that feed into operational planning and digital twin systems.

This approach turns wayfinding from a passive signage exercise into active infrastructure — the kind that reduces staff directional queries, increases retail visibility, and gives airport operators the indoor data they’ve been missing.

The Psychology of Getting Lost

To understand why wayfinding matters, we first have to appreciate how stressful it is to be lost. When a visitor enters a complex venue, their brain is immediately tasked with building a “cognitive map.” In a small coffee shop, this takes seconds. In a 2-million-square-foot facility, it is impossible without help.

When navigation fails, cortisol levels spike. A frustrated visitor in a mall stops shopping and leaves. A confused traveler in an airport misses a flight. A stressed patient in a hospital arrives at their appointment in a state of agitation, complicating care.

Good wayfinding reduces this cognitive load. It acts as an invisible hand, guiding visitors so they can focus on why they are there—whether that’s to board a plane, buy a gift, or heal.

Moving Beyond the Static Sign

Historically, the solution to navigation was the placard. Arrows pointing left, right, and forward. While physical signage remains vital, the sheer complexity of modern venues has rendered static signs insufficient. They can’t update in real-time, they can’t speak your language, and they can’t guide you from a specific “You Are Here” point to a moving target.

This is where the interactive digital map has revolutionized the industry.

Imagine entering a massive convention center hotel. Instead of asking a busy concierge for directions to the keynote hall, you scan a QR code or approach a kiosk. You get a blue-dot navigation experience—similar to GPS for your car, but for the indoors. It’s friendly, it’s instant, and it empowers the user.

Digital wayfinding bridges the gap between the physical environment and the digital expectation. We live our lives on screens; expecting visitors to navigate complex physical spaces without digital aid feels increasingly archaic.

Context Matters: The Stakes of Navigation

While the technology is universal, the application differs wildly depending on the venue. The “why” changes the “how.”

1. Hospitals: Wayfinding as Empathy
In hospitals, visitors are often under high stress. They are worried about a loved one or their own health. Getting lost here isn’t just an inconvenience; it can feel traumatic. Effective wayfinding in healthcare is an act of empathy. It requires clear, reassuring cues and digital systems that account for mobility issues, ensuring the shortest, most accessible routes to elevators and clinics.

2. Airports: The Efficiency Engine
For airports, time is the currency. A lost passenger causes delays. The goal here is velocity and flow. Digital maps in airports are now integrating live data—showing not just where the gate is, but how long it takes to walk there, where the nearest restroom is along the path, and real-time flight updates. It turns a chaotic sprint into a managed journey.

3. Malls: The Discovery Tool
In malls, the goal isn’t just getting from A to B; it’s about discovery. Wayfinding here serves a dual purpose: utility and exploration. An interactive map can guide a shopper to a specific shoe store, but it can also highlight a coffee shop on the way or notify them of a pop-up event nearby. It transforms navigation into engagement.
